♪ guyi
ಗುಯಿ
- (noun)
- any bristle-like fibre or fibres, as on the head of barley or wheat; beard; an awn.
- the dry outer covering of various fruits or seeds, as of an ear of corn.
-
♪ kuyi
ಕುಯಿ
- (verb)
- to cut (with or as with a knife, sword, etc.).
- to pull off or out (as a flower from a plant).
- (sneeringly) to play a violin.
- (sneeringly) to talk boringly.
-
♪ kuyi
ಕುಯಿ
- (noun)
- the sound uttered by dogs in pain.
-
♪ kuyī
ಕುಯೀ
- (noun)
- a Dravidian language prevalent in parts of Madhya Pradesh, in Central India.
-
♪ khaya
ಖಯ
- (noun)
- an exaggerated opinion of one's own qualities or abilities; the quality or state of being arrogant, overbearing; conceit.
- the quality of being too hard, not giving in or relenting; adamance.
-
♪ gaya
ಗಯ
- (noun)
- a building for human beings to live in; a house.
- (collectively) the affairs connected with one's home; household; family matter.
- one's own house.
- much money or property; wealth.
- a descendant or descendants collectively; progeny.
- the sky.
-
♪ gaya
ಗಯ
- (noun)
- a kind of bird.
-
♪ kay
ಕಯ್
- (verb)
- to do; to perform (an action, etc.) to carry out.
- to turn up (the earth) with a plough, esp. before sowing; to plough.
-
♪ kay
ಕಯ್
- (noun)
- the end part of the human arm beyond the wrist, including the fingers and thumb; the hand.
- an elephant's elongated prehensile nose; the trunk.
- a limb extending from a tree or bough; a branch.
- a means of conveying.
- (in comp. an instrument, apparatus, etc.) the size that can conveniently be handled; compactness; handiness.
- help; support; a helping hand.
- a ray of light.
- the distance from the tip of the middle finger of one hand to that of another when stretched apart; a unit of linear measure equal to this.
- one's strength, valour.
- the border of a sari.
- control, management, custody.
-
♪ kay
ಕಯ್
- (noun)
- the quality of being aesthetically delighting; pleasantness; beautifulness.
